1984HO18      Czech.J.Phys. B34, 520 (1984)

J.Honzatko, K.Konecny, Z.Kosina, F.Becvar, E.A.Eissa

A Determination of the 130Te Thermal Neutron Capture Cross Section

NUCLEAR REACTIONS 130Te(n, γ), E=reactor; measured partial, total capture σ. 131Te deduced transitions, absolute Iγ. Tellurium powder target, 27Al, 35Cl standards.

1981HO12      Z.Phys. A299, 183 (1981)

J.Honzatko, K.Konecny, F.Becvar, E.A.Eissa, M.Kralik

Evidence for Direct Mechanism in the 128Te(n, γ)129Te Reaction at Thermal Neutron Energies

NUCLEAR REACTIONS 128Te(n, γ), E=thermal; measured Eγ, Iγ, σ; deduced direct mechanism. 129Te deduced level, S. Enriched target. Lane-Lynn theory.

1980HO29      Czech.J.Phys. 30, 763 (1980)

J.Honzatko, K.Konecny, F.Becvar, E.A.Eissa

Study of the Reaction 130Te(n, γ)131Te

NUCLEAR REACTIONS 130Te(n, γ), E=thermal; measured Eγ, Iγ; deduced reaction mechanism. 131Te deduced transition intensities, spectroscopic factor correlation, S(n).

1971EI02      Z.Phys. 243, 114 (1971)

E.A.Eissa, J.Honzatko

Study of the 57Fe Low-Energy States

NUCLEAR REACTIONS 56Fe(n, γ), E=thermal; measured Eγ, Iγ. 57Fe deduced levels, γ-branching.
